Can I eat oat bran on a low carb diet?
If you are on a moderate low carb diet, Oat Bran is an easy to obtain product that is a great substitute for some of the flour in your muffin recipes. As you can see, 1/4 coup of oat bran contains NET 12 grams of carbohydrates compared to the NET 0 carb content of oat fiber.
Is oat bran a nutritious and a low carb oatmeal?
The fiber of oat bran is softer than that of wheat or other grains because its fiber content is more soluble. Because of the high fiber content of oat bran, it can be low carb oatmeal when it is prepared properly. This is not the same as whole oatmeal, which is NOT considered low net carb.

Can you eat oats on ketogenic diet?
Yes, you can. Oat fiber is the outer hulls of the whole grain oats, which are not digestible in the body, therefore oat fiber is completely keto-friendly. Oat fiber is not the same as oat flour. It’s not processed from the grounded oat groats . Instead, it’s made from the fibrous outer husk of the oat.
How many net carbs are in oat bran?
Oat Bran (0.33 cup) contains 15g total carbs, 10.4g net carbs, 2.1g fat, 5.2g protein, and 74 calories.

Is oat bran better than oat fiber?
Oat bran is made from the outmost bran or edible covering of the oat. The bran contains carbs in the form of both soluble and insoluble fiber, fat, and protein. Nutrition wise, oat bran is higher in fibers than regular rolled oats, but still contains a similar nutrient profile.

Which is healthier oat bran or oatmeal?
Oat bran is a better source of protein, B vitamins, iron and soluble fiber compared to oatmeal. The fiber in oat bran fills you up and can keep you feeling fuller longer. It is also more efficient at lowering cholesterol and slowing down fat and sugar absorption.
Is oatmeal and oat bran the same?
However, oat bran is a different ingredient entirely. When you eat rolled oats, you consume the entire oat groat in flattened form. Oat bran, however, is made up of only the outer shell of the oat groat seed. So, although oat bran comes from the same process as oats, they're two entirely different ingredients.
Is bran and oat bran the same?
One of the main differences that can be seen between oat bran and wheat bran, is the type of fibre that they both contain. While the wheat bran consists of insoluble fibres, the oat bran consists of soluble fibres. As wheat bran fibres are insoluble, they pass from the body undigested.

ChocZero chocolate is not keto
I am not diabetic but decided to experiment with a continuous glucose monitor. To my horror, my blood sugar spiked very high after consuming a small amount of ChocZero chocolate. After looking online, I found many other people reporting similar things. It turns out the soluble corn fiber they use is actually digested as starch by most people.

Oat Fiber VS Oat Flour
It’s important to note right away that I’m not telling you to go buy a big pack of oat flour because this is not Keto friendly. We’re talking about Oat FIBER. The really cool thing about oat fiber is that it’s made from the husks of the oat.
Oat Fiber – An Insoluble Fiber
Many of us don’t really know what an insulable fiber is. Why would we? Well, if you’re interested in bulking up your baked goods, but don’t want the extra calories, then you should be interested in what this is. The interesting part of the insoluble fiber is that this doesn’t dissolve in water in the body.
Oat Fiber Keeps Things Moving
As anyone on the Keto diet knows, if you don’t eat enough fiber, you will suffer from being able to go number 2. What I love about Oat Fiber is that it keeps things moving. As a pure insoluble fiber, it simply adds bulk to the waste your body is already creating. Essentially, it helps things to move through the digestive system very nicely.
